Hello,

no problem, here is the table with the airflow:

- G40: 566ccm³ per rotation
- G45: 635ccm³ per rotation
- G60: 860ccm³ per rotation
- G65: 925ccm³ per rotation
- G75: 1060ccm³ per rotation


Ciao, Thorsten
